Output d866a7adb3ec8fd07ea011fa83c3c6cab0f96f783a14b31bf2a9b5c4dce6da35:0

value
664467029
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 233963fe394688a16a836d1aa037afbb358afc8e OP_EQUALVERIFY OP_CHECKSIG
address
14DFQHQ3kty8PTuH92XWGobRdSoWVNfsZJ
transaction
d866a7adb3ec8fd07ea011fa83c3c6cab0f96f783a14b31bf2a9b5c4dce6da35
confirmations
576654
spent
true